Pedestrian Hit and Injured on Duncan Rd in Victorville Crash

Victorville, CA – A person was critically injured Monday night in a pedestrian accident in Victorville, according to the CHP.

The accident happened around 7:20 p.m. on October 13 in the 10000 block of Duncan Road between Braceo Street and Locust Avenue west of Highway 395.

CHP said a female pedestrian was struck by a black 2017 Honda Accord LX. She was taken to a local hospital in grave condition.

The male driver of the Honda remained at the scene and cooperated with the investigators. The vehicle had extensive front-end and windshield damage.

The accident closed both directions of Duncan Road.

The CHP is investigating the accident.
